I love our sectional from Rowe Furniture. We bought this right after Wade was born. Though I’d probably choose a less high maintenance color in hindsight, I’ve never wavered in my love for its clean lines, firm back, and buttons.
Over these past five years of happy couch ownership, I have never been able to land on artwork to hang above the couch. It’s actually pretty long (103 inches!) so there needs to be either multiple art pieces, or one massive piece. I’ve toyed around with a gallery wall like this.
Considered a picture ledge like this.
Thought about two to three large complementary pieces of the same size like this.
Almost pulled the trigger on one massive piece like this (DIYed).
And recently landed on the set up below. I needed to throw artwork up there before we had a bunch of people over for a party, and voila!
I actually like it. The large DIY canvas art is an unfinished project that was supposed to look like the shop counter in the picture below. But, now that it’s been sitting for months without the wood pieces attached, it’s actually grown on me as is.
The smaller white frame has a piece of ombre wrapping paper from Rifle Paper Co I threw in there for stagin our Cincinnati house to sell. The pink in the wrapping paper is the same exact pink as the canvas. So…they match, but I’m now on the hunt for something more interesting to put in that frame.
